Dietary Considerations

Corporate events often involve people with dietary restrictions. Including sugar‑free, dairy‑free, or vegan options ensures no one feels left out. A quick check of your recipients’ preferences—perhaps via a pre‑order questionnaire—can prevent awkward moments. Think of your basket as a safety net, catching everyone in the sweet tide.

Logistics and Delivery Tips

Timing and Shipping

Timing is everything. Order your basket at least 10–14 days before the event to account for production and shipping. Use a reliable courier that offers temperature control—chocolate is notoriously fickle when it comes to heat. A quick call to the supplier can confirm that your order will arrive on time, preventing a last‑minute scramble.

Handling International Orders

When shipping overseas, choose a supplier that can navigate customs paperwork. Include a clear, concise invoice and a note explaining the gift’s purpose. This transparency speeds clearance and reduces the risk of your basket ending up in a customs hold.
